CEU CREDIT REQUIREMENTS

For NYS Licensed Social Workers

Please review the following requirements carefully to ensure your eligibility for continuing education credit.

  • You must hold a current NYS social work license (LMSW or LCSW) and have provided your license number at registration.
  • Full attendance for the entire training is required. Partial attendance does not qualify for CEU credit.
  • At the close of the training you will complete a Participant Learning Self-Assessment Form. This must be submitted to receive your certificate.
  • CEU certificates will be issued by email to all eligible participants following the training.
